The PMO Explained: Roles, Responsibilities & Advantages

Numerous organizations are adopting a Project Management Office, or PMO, to enhance project delivery. Essentially, a PMO is a department that establishes project management processes and provides oversight across the entire enterprise. The roles can differ significantly based on the organization’s size , but commonly include developing project methodologies, tracking resources, and delivering training to project teams. Key responsibilities involve ensuring project alignment with business goals, evaluating project performance, and managing project dangers . The advantages of having a PMO are considerable, including better project success rates, enhanced efficiency, reduced costs, and superior resource utilization. Ultimately, a well-functioning PMO can accelerate organizational growth and achievement of targets .
